Seven-year-old Valentina Foster was buried after a pink-themed funeral procession in South Bank, Middlesbrough, following her death in a house fire on 26 August. Her aunt, Natalie McDonald, 34, also died, while Jaden Wright, 23, has been charged with their alleged murders and related offences.

Mourners accompanied a white horse-drawn carriage carrying Valentina’s pink coffin to St John’s Church, with floral tributes honouring her as “Princess TT”. Inquests heard both victims died from the effects of the fire; Valentina was pronounced dead at James Cook University Hospital, while McDonald was identified through dental records and a distinctive tattoo.
